About this Event
Cornwall Hospice Care are running a series of face-to-face training sessions on Palliative Care Emergencies. This course addresses recognition, assessment and management of palliative care emergencies. It is aimed at all health and social care staff caring for people in the last years of life.
The 3 hour training session objectives are:-
- Identify and differentiate between medical and non-medical emergencies that can occur in Palliative Care.
- Exploring the signs and symptoms that indicate that a Palliative Care Emergency may be developing.
- Examining the management and treatment options.
The session will cover:-
- Superior Vena Cava Obstruction (SVCO)
- Metastatic Spinal Cord Compression (MSCC)
- Hypercalcaemia
- Haemorrhage
- Neutropaenic Sepsis
A certificate will be awarded upon completion of the session.
